This is how you TART:

Terms: I decided to use TART for my Biology and Oceanography classes again because not only are there are a lot of terms and concepts but right now they are my two most difficult classes. So before the lecture I did the same thing, were I would write down the terms that I felt were the most important or even the most difficult ones. Then writing down the definitions helped me so that when I went to the lecture all I would have to do is listen for those specific words and if the professor went more in depth on them, then I would add to what I already had.

Attend: Going to the lectures was a lot easier for me to just listen for the words that I had already previously written down. If the professor brought up a word or concept that he thought was important than you would just add to what you have.

Read: Having did all that, after the lecture I would have a much better understanding of the terms and main concepts. So overall this strategy helped me connect the terms to what they were talking about in the chapter. It was easier for me to find the relationship between things.

Test: With the words that I wrote down and had gone more in depth with, I was then able to anticipate possible test questions. This was also used as a study aid and is basically the same thing as the 20 minute test prep.

By me using TART again it just helped me get a better understanding with how to break up the chapters so that it was easier for me to understand better. It made me feel less stressed about how I was going to remember all the terms and concepts in the chapters. During lecture it was a lot easier because all I had to do was listen and take"extra" notes. So far TART has been the most beneficial strategy that I have tried.
